When we say that life with Jesus leads to becoming more complete, we don’t mean “Done. That’s a wrap. There’s nothing more to see here.” Becoming more complete is about God making us whole with all aspects of our lives integrated and working together in harmony. All systems are go! Becoming more complete is experiencing health and healing, flourishing physically, emotionally, mentally, relationally, and spiritually. It contributes mightily to right actions, right relations, and moral integrity.


The book of Deuteronomy gives us a prayer of devotion that laid a necessary foundation for God’s people. It begins with, “Hear, O Israel! The Lord our God is the only true God! Love the Lord your God with all your heart, with all your soul, and with all your strength.”


The prayer encourages the full integration of this “with-God” life into every aspect of ours. The message is clear, God isn’t interested in just one part of us. He wants all things under one roof, so to speak. Eugene Peterson writes, “Not God at the margins; not God as an option; not God on the weekends. God at center and circumference; God first and last; God, God, God.”


Becoming more complete also includes opening ourselves up to God’s healing. Have you ever received a package in the mail and begun assembling your new purchase, only to find missing or broken pieces? It’s not the same and can’t be used for its intended purpose in that state. It’s incomplete. As we live life with Jesus, he lovingly shines a light on our missing and broken pieces to heal them. Theologian N.T. Wright says, “God is working at bringing His world to perfection and doing what is necessary to make it complete.”


That work includes you and me.


“May God himself, the God who makes everything holy and whole, make you holy and whole, put you together - spirit, soul, and body - and keep you fit for the coming of our Master, Jesus Christ” (1 Thessalonians 5:23).
